Fix 4. Change Language in Steam Client

Another fix that seems like the dumbest idea but it has fixed many player problems. So if you are also dealing with this situation where you are playing Apex Legends season 9/10/11.

Try changing the languages of Apex in steam, here’s how:

  • Open Steam client.
  • Click on the Library tab and right-click on Apex Legends from the left side.
  • Choose Properties and then click on Language Tab.
  • change the language, save the changes.

Now try to play the game to see if it loads properly.

Fix 5. Add Launch Options Using the Steam

Try adding additional launch options in apex legends while playing it on Steam.

  • Open Steam and head over to Library
  • Find Apex Legends, right-click on the game and go to properties
  • In the Launch Options section add the -dev.
  • After adding the launch option simply start the game.

Fix 8. Connect With Different Game Server

The Apex Legends infinite loading screen is also caused by the overpopulated game server. Try changing the server location and then play the game:

  • Launch the Apex Legends
  • Wait for the Continue button to appear on the screen
  • Click the Data Center option and then choose another server from the recommended Belgium 1, Belgium 3, and Sydney.

Fix 9. Verify The Integrity of Game Files

Sometimes the game files on PC and Steam client get damaged or broken. You can start steam’s built-in process that verifies the integrity of the game file.

During this process, if any game file is found broken it is either repaired or modified with the right one. Follow these steps:

  • Right-click Apex Legends from the Gaming Library sidebar.
  • Select Properties.
  • Navigate to Local Files.
  • Find and select Verify integrity of game files.
